West Catholic High School is a Grand Rapids Diocesan school located in the northwest corner of the City of Grand Rapids. Its sprawling campus sits on 42 acres surrounded by trees. Established in 1962, it is a co-educational college preparatory institution providing a dynamic Catholic culture for excellent academic instruction and faith formation, and many and varied extracurricular activities.
